Both two- and four-year degrees in business are available that can lead to entry-level positions such as human resources associate, bookkeeper, office administrator and marketing associate. Each degree has advantages and disadvantages, depending on your financial situation and your career goals.
What degree is needed for business management and administration?
Education Requirements To become a business manager, it is essential to possess a four-year bachelor’s degree in administration, accounting, finance or marketing. If you have a special certification, such as a CPA license, then this can also be beneficial if you apply for a position as a business manager.

Are business management degrees worth it?
The good news is that for many people, a business management degree can be worth the investment in terms of potentially expanded job opportunities, greater earnings potential and career advancement possibilities. Earning a business management degree can also offer wonderful personal satisfaction and a sense of pride.

What is the minimum semester hour requirement for a business degree?
The College of Business Administration minimum semester hour requirement is 120 semester hours for all degree programs. The Bachelor of Business Administration online program follows a different curriculum. More information can be found in the Bachelor of Business Administration section.
Where does UIC rank in online bachelor’s programs?
UIC was ranked No. 2 in the country in the 2021 U.S. News & World Report Best Online Bachelor’s Programs rankings, released Jan. 26. UIC placed third in 2020.
